随着移动应用传播渠道多样化,辨别“TP安卓版”真伪变得尤为重要。本文从静态与动态检测、架构与技术特征、以及面向智能支付与合约交互的特殊检查项,给出系统化、可操作的鉴别与防护建议。

一、风险轮廓(为什么需要鉴别)
- 假版应用可能植入窃取凭证、劫持钱包或篡改合约调用的恶意代码;
- 伪造版本可能冒用原名、同图标但指向恶意后端;
- 全球化支付场景下,假应用可能绕过合规、窃取支付信息或篡改交易。
二、静态检查(下载前或不运行时)

1) 来源验证:优先从应用商店(Google Play)或官方站点、官方社交渠道下载。第三方市场风险更高。
2) 包名与发布者:检查应用包名(package name)、开发者信息与签名者是否与官网公布一致。
3) 签名与哈希校验:比较 APK 的签名证书与官网/已知版本的 SHA256/MD5。不同签名或哈希应警惕。
4) 权限审查:查看所申请权限是否合理(例如钱包类不应请求不必要的通讯录或录音权限)。
5) 资源与文件名:留意混淆不当、硬编码服务端地址或可疑 libs(native 库)名称。
6) 第三方安全扫描:在 VirusTotal、阿里云/360 APK 扫描等服务上上传 Hash 或 APK 进行检测。
三、动态检查(运行时与行为分析)
1) 网络流量监控:使用代理(mitmproxy)或抓包工具检查是否与官方 API/域名通信,是否传输明文敏感数据。注意证书固定(pinning)会妨碍 MITM,这是正当安全机制。
2) 权限使用行为:监测运行时是否频繁请求敏感权限或执行越权操作。
3) 沙箱运行:在虚拟机或隔离设备上运行并监控文件创建、短信/剪贴板访问、私钥导出行为。
4) 日志与崩溃上报:检查是否有异常的上报服务将大量设备/用户数据发送到不明第三方。
四、针对合约接口与智能合约交互的特别检查
- 验证合约地址与交易信息:应用在发起合约调用或交易时,应在 UI 明确展示目标合约地址、函数及参数;用户可比对官方合约地址数据库。
- 签名请求透明化:任何交易签名请求应清晰列出金额、接收方和调用方法;若界面模糊或绕过签名确认,应拒绝。
- 代码审计与开源:优先选用有开源客户端或经过第三方审计的应用,审计报告应披露合约交互逻辑与风险点。
五、智能化数据创新与个性化定制的鉴别点
- 智能化数据创新常体现在推荐、异常检测等模块。真实产品会在隐私条款中说明数据收集用途、是否做本地/云端模型推理。
- 个性化定制功能会请求较多行为数据,但合法产品应提供细粒度隐私设置和数据导出/删除选项。没有这些功能或隐私声明含糊者需谨慎。
六、全球化智能支付应用的合规与技术特征
- 合规性:检查是否注明所遵循的支付合规标准(如 PCI-DSS、当地牌照或 KYC 流程)。
- 支付链路安全:使用 TLS1.2/1.3、证书校验、支付令牌化(tokenization)与后端双重验证。
- 多币种与汇率:查看是否透明展示汇率、手续费与跨境结算流程,及是否有可靠的合作银行/机构信息。
七、先进技术与高效数字系统的识别线索
- 安全特性:是否使用安卓硬件密钥库(Hardware-backed Keystore)、TEE/SE 支持、指纹/生物验证与安全启动链。
- 架构指标:高质量产品通常采用分层微服务、缓存(CDN)、异步队列与完善的监控/告警体系,表现为稳定快速的用户体验和可追溯的日志。
八、实用工具与命令(简要)
- 查询签名:apksigner verify / jarsigner -verify;
- 计算哈希:sha256sum 或 openssl dgst -sha256;
- 反编译与静态分析:jadx、apktool;
- 动态分析:adb logcat、mitmproxy、Frida(用于检测或演示证书钉扎与函数劫持,需合规使用)。
九、综合建议(面向普通用户与高级用户)
- 普通用户:只从官网/官方商店下载、核对开发者信息、查看评论与安装数、启用系统更新与防病毒、谨慎授予权限。
- 高级用户/开发者:比对签名证书与哈希、在沙箱中监测行为、审计网络端点与合约调用、使用第三方安全评估工具并定期复测。
- 若发现疑似假版:立即卸载、不输入敏感信息、变更相关密码/助记词(若有风险暴露),并向官方与应用市场举报。
结语:鉴别 TP 安卓版真伪需要静态与动态结合、技术与合规并举。注意智能化与个性化带来的便利同时也伴随数据风险;合约接口与支付链路尤其敏感,应优先选择透明、合规并能被审计的版本和服务。
评论
小林
讲得很全面,尤其是合约地址和签名透明化那部分,实用性很强。
TechGuy89
建议补充一条:检查应用历史更新频率和 changelog,很多假版长时间不更新或无更新说明。
云端旅人
关于证书固定(pinning)那段解释得好,原来这是正当的安全机制,不应一概视为可疑。
AliceWallet
强烈建议普通用户把助记词只保存在离线硬件或纸上,这篇文章提醒了太多实操细节。